## Deployment

The Squallline fan-out service distributes weather alerts from the Vexford ingest node to regional notifier queues. Deployments are immutable: a new image is built, signed, and rolled out behind a traffic shifter; no in-place edits are permitted. All secrets are injected at start-up from the vault broker and never baked into the image. For audit purposes, the non-secret runtime configuration applied to each instance is recorded below.

service settings:
ralael:
  pin: 7453
  tenant: zorath
  seal: seal_087806e4
  metrics_host: metrics.ralael.paliqworks.example
  standby_team: fraath
  escalation: praok-istiel
  nonce: 10e083

☐ Off-site run — Calder Yard uniforms

Grab the two uniform totes for the new Calder Yard depot from rack 14 before the van leaves. They're taped, labelled, and already counted — don't open them. Driver is Maren from Pollux Freight.

When she takes the totes, pass along the confidential hand-over instruction below exactly as written.

drop instructions, bahif-bahip: the norax feniel courier leaves the drumir kaseth rusir ledger at gate 1983 under passcode 849948

## Changed defaults — Snapdeck 4.2

Snapshot testing of UI components now defaults to deterministic viewport sizing and frozen system time, eliminating the timestamp churn reviewers flagged last quarter. Animations are disabled by default, and font rendering is pinned to the bundled rasterizer so baselines match across machines. Reviewers should expect a one-time baseline regeneration in this PR. The new defaults are expressed in the configuration that follows.

config for yahof-tajop:
zorath:
  pin: 7493
  metrics_host: metrics.zorath.tolvaqsys.internal
  tenant: praiel
  seal: seal_fd9cd4f1